Output 596cf29a645fe8799ba585a90f0ac5f44729b71b641f09fd996433bbd83f325d:0

value
12930300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d29631e62e21472535edc61a443435016e71c69e OP_EQUAL
address
3LtVkZ61pXmiPE2qbpmsxhfZizmG9BjoVG
transaction
596cf29a645fe8799ba585a90f0ac5f44729b71b641f09fd996433bbd83f325d
spent
true